Cultural Context

Originating from Italy, ciabatta is a rustic bread known for its crispy crust and airy interior. Its name means 'slipper' in Italian, referring to its shape. The addition of sesame seeds adds a nutty flavor and texture, making it a delightful variation. Today, this bread is enjoyed worldwide, often used for sandwiches or served alongside meals, showcasing the versatility of sourdough techniques.

1

Mix sourdough starter, water, and honey in a bowl until combined.

2

Add bread flour, salt, and yeast to the mixture and stir until a dough forms.

3

Knead the dough on a floured surface for 10-15 minutes until smooth and elastic.

4

Let the dough rise in a warm place for 4-6 hours, or until doubled in size.

5

Gently deflate the dough and shape it into a ciabatta loaf.

6

Sprinkle sesame seeds on top and press gently to adhere.

7

Place the shaped loaf on a baking sheet dusted with cornmeal.

8

Cover the loaf with a damp cloth and let it rest for 30-45 minutes.

9

Preheat the oven to 450ยฐF (230ยฐC) with a baking stone inside if available.

10

Bake the loaf for 25-30 minutes until golden brown and hollow-sounding when tapped.

11

Remove from the oven and let cool on a wire rack before slicing.
